US (MA): Pioneer Gardens sells greenhouse, land for $3M

Pioneer Gardens, owned by Arjen Vriend and Jaap Molenaar, sold to GOGRIZ, LLC a 114,000-square-foot greenhouse, two houses at the front of the property and additional parcels of agricultural land expected to be leased back to Pioneer Gardens for agricultural use. The plan is for GOGRIZ to lease the transferred property to Suns Mass, an affiliate of the Arizona cannabis company Harvest Inc.

Vriend said the Pioneer Gardens headquarters will move from 198 Mill Village Road to 425 Greenfield Road, the site of the Bridal Barn & Tux Shoppe, which will close its doors on April 13.

Vriend added the sale strengthens Pioneer Gardens. He said he and Molenaar plan to hire about 10 additional people in the next year or two and another 20 “over time.” The grower also said a new greenhouse will be built with the money.
